What Is the Cost of Living Near Downey?

Understanding the cost of living near Downey is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at AEE SoCal Chapter.
Downey's Cost of Living Index is approximately 148.8 (48.8% more expensive than US average; 6.4% more than CA average). LA County city, high housing costs, historic aerospace ties. When planning your budget based on a salary from AEE SoCal Chapter,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,950 - $2,800+ A significant portion of AEE SoCal Chapter sal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$150 - $260 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$40 (DowneyLINK/Metro access)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$440 - $660 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$400 - $730+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$390 - $720+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,370 - $5,170+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
